Verizon Wireless launches smart grid offering for utilities

Verizon Wireless and Ambient Corporation are targeting utilities deploying smart grid programs with an integrated smart grid solution and open communications network announced Jan. 13. The offering, dubbed Open Smart Grid Communications Architecture is aimed at accelerating the deployment of secure smart grids, saving utilities the operational investment and maintenance cost of deploying a proprietary communications network.

The Ambient Smart Grid operates on Verizon Wireless’ network infrastructure, providing utilities with private IP clouds of connectivity and creating virtual private networks. The Ambient product extends the connectivity of the Verizon Wireless network to end user devices via Wi-Fi, powerline carrier, Zigbee or WiMax communications. The partners said smart metering products from several suppliers are already incorporated into the architecture.
